| Ringling Bros. and Barnum & Bailey Circus train passes through SLO
Tad Weber The rumor spread quickly: The circus was coming to town!More specifically, a circus train. Not just belonging to any circus, but the famed Ringling Bros. and Barnum & Bailey Circus — the Greatest Show on Earth. The performers, animals and rest of the cast were on a train heading up the coast and would reportedly make a special stop at the station in San Luis Obispo. Maybe the elephants would be led out of their train car for a walk and water. Or so spread the story.Expected arrival was 3 p.m. But that came and went — and then more time slipped by.Finally, at 7 p.m., the initial crowd having dwindled to just a couple dozen, a train horn blared, and the silver cars of Barnum & Bailey came into view. People clapped with anticipation.The engine pulling the long procession went past the station and kept going. Viewers on the Jennifer Street Bridge, armed with cameras, waited for the train to stop and hoped to get a glimpse of a tiger, or a thin man, or a flame eater.But as quickly as it arrived, the circus rolled on by, and a train horn sounded, signalling there’d be no stop today. |
